Guo Jing detected that Torei and Huazheng were in trouble from the sound of the white eagle's cry. He quickly took Huang Rong and rushed to their rescue. Qiu Qianren led the Jin soldiers to intercept the Mongol delegation. He originally planned to order his men to kill Huazheng, Torei, and the others directly, but unexpectedly Guo Jing arrived just in time and saved them. The Wangfu experts were no match for Guo Jing.

They originally wanted Qiu Qianren to step in and deal with Guo Jing and Huang Rong. Huang Rong revealed Qiu Qianren's identity as a swindler. Qiu Qianren, being stubborn, didn't mind Huang Rong hitting him and even bluffed that he would wait for Huang Yaoshi to find him. Huang Rong didn't believe what he said and beat him until he fled in a panic. Huang Rong chased after Qiu Qianren, but unexpectedly, Huang Yaoshi also followed.

Qiu Qianren knew he couldn't fight Huang Yaoshi and originally wanted to arrange a sparring session for another day, but Huang Yaoshi believed that sparring depended on the two people involved, not the location. The two were about to start sparring, but unexpectedly, Qiu Qianren suddenly refused, claiming he had severe abdominal pain. Taking advantage of Qiu Qianren's departure, Huang Rong snatched the Iron Palm Sect token from him.

Guo Jing fought against the Wangfu experts by himself, but they unexpectedly held Huazheng hostage to threaten him. At the critical moment, Guo Jing and Torei cooperated seamlessly, successfully repelling the Wangfu experts and saving Huazheng. Huang Yaoshi discovered that Guo Jing and Huazheng were very close and questioned Guo Jing about her identity. Torei also asked Guo Jing when he would return to the grasslands to marry Huazheng.

When Huang Yaoshi learned that Guo Jing already had an engagement, he accused him of playing with his daughter's feelings. In front of everyone, Guo Jing stated that he had always treated Huazheng as his younger sister since childhood. Huazheng was enraged and felt abandoned by Guo Jing, so she turned and left. Yang Kang and Mu Nianci arrived in Yuezhou and saw the conflict between the Clean-Clothes Faction and the Dirty-Clothes Faction of the Beggar Clan.

Yang Kang appeared holding the Dog-Beating Stick and persuaded everyone. The Beggar Clan members, fearing the Dog-Beating Stick as the Clan Chief's token, all listened to what Yang Kang said, which made Yang Kang feel greatly pleased. Mu Nianci privately instructed Yang Kang not to show the Dog-Beating Stick in public and told him to return it to Hong Qigong as soon as possible.

Yang Kang outwardly agreed to Mu Nianci, but secretly his greed for the Dog-Beating Stick began to grow. That night, Yang Kang took the Dog-Beating Stick to meet the Beggar Clan elders. He claimed that he had come to attend the Beggar Clan conference on Hong Qigong's dying wish.

Yang Kang also told the elders that Hong Qigong had died at the hands of Huang Yaoshi and Guo Jing, and that he had already been accepted by Hong Qigong as his disciple. Yang Kang explained that the reason he knew the Nine Yin White Bone Claw was because Mei Chaofeng had taught him a few moves when he was a child.

Later, while wandering the Jiangnan region righting wrongs, he encountered a great villain and was saved by Hong Qigong in a moment of crisis. Afterwards, the two were attacked by Huang Yaoshi and Guo Jing at Niujia Village. He risked his life to save Hong Qigong, and Hong Qigong accepted him as a disciple before his death and presented him with the Beggar Clan token, the Dog-Beating Stick.

The three Beggar Clan elders believed Yang Kang's words, thinking that Hong Qigong had passed the position of Beggar Clan Chief to Yang Kang before his death, and firmly supported Yang Kang as the successor. Because Guo Jing admired Yue Fei, Huang Rong had asked Huang Yaoshi for a painting from Qu Lingfeng's secret room to give to Guo Jing. While resting during their journey, the two unexpectedly discovered a clue about the Wumu Testament hidden within the painting.

They decided to keep this information a secret and not let the Jin people know the true location of the Wumu Testament. Guo Jing and Huang Rong arrived in Yuezhou. While dining at a tavern, the two unexpectedly met Lu Youjiao from the Beggar Clan. Lu Youjiao recognized them as Hong Qigong's disciples.

Hearing them mention Qiu Qianren, Lu Youjiao warned Huang Rong not to underestimate Qiu Qianren, but Huang Rong, based on her experience, was certain that Qiu Qianren was a complete swindler. Yang Kang took Mu Nianci to the tavern to eat and unexpectedly saw Guo Jing. He quickly took Mu Nianci and temporarily left.

Huang Rong recognized Lu Youjiao as the leader of the Dirty-Clothes Faction, while Elder Jian and others who entered the tavern to eat afterwards were elders of the Clean-Clothes Faction. Huang Rong knew the two factions had always been in conflict and advised Elder Lu Youjiao to have the members of the Dirty-Clothes Faction dress more cleanly, so that their disputes could be resolved. Unexpectedly, Elder Lu Youjiao became angry and left because of this.

Elder Peng came to tell Guo Jing and Huang Rong that they had been poisoned by Elder Lu Youjiao. For this, he even specifically brought them the antidote. Huang Rong naturally didn't believe what he said. Seeing that persuasion was ineffective, both sides began to fight, and Elder Peng took the opportunity to knock the two unconscious. Elder Peng gave the painting from Guo Jing's bag to Yang Kang.

Although the painting was damaged, Guo Jing had carried it with him the entire way. Yang Kang studied it and discovered clues about the Wumu Testament hidden within the painting. Guo Jing and Huang Rong woke up and found they were tied up in a dark room by Elder Peng. Now they couldn't escape the ropes and could only wait for Elder Peng to arrive to find out what he intended to do.
